tp官方下载安卓最新版本2024_数字钱包app官方下载安卓版/最新版/苹果版-TP官方网址下载
导言:本文围绕“TPWallet(以下简称tpwallet)钱包合约如何兑换”展开,兼顾工程实现与安全、并讨论多链支付、实时账户更新、短信钱包、区块链支付解决方案、行业预测、高性能加密与助记词保护等关键议题。
一、tpwallet 合约兑换的工作流程
1) 交易准备:用户在钱包界面选择兑换对(如USDT->ETH),钱包通过链上路由器或DEX聚合器查询最佳路径与预估滑点和费用。2) 代币授权(ERC-20 兼容链):若是花费代币需先调用approve合约授权路由器合约可花费额度;若支持Permit(EIP-2612)可用签名免链上approve以节省gas。3) 构造交易:填写目标合约方法(如swapExactTokensForTokens)、最小输出量、路径、接收地址与deadline,并估算gasLimit与gasPrice(或EIP-1559参数)。4) 签名与广播:用户用私钥签名(本地或安全模块),将交易广播至节点/ RPC;若是多签或阈值签名,需多方协作签署。5) 交易确认与回写:监听交易回执并依据事件(Transfer/Swap)更新本地余额与交易状态。
实务要点:处理滑点、重放攻击、前置交易与失败回滚;使用聚合器减少滑点并分路成交;对跨链兑换需要桥接步骤的原子性设计。
二、多链支付整合
- 架构:在钱包端以插件或适配层对接不同链(EVM、Solana、Sui、Cosmos),统一抽象账户模型与签名流程。- 跨链桥与中继:采用去信任的跨链桥、轻客户端或中继服务,实现资产跨链流动;为降低风险,支持跨链交易分步确认与回滚策略。- 路由层:实现多链订单簿或聚合器,按费用/速度/安全评分选择路径。- UX:隐藏跨链复杂性,展示预计时间与手续费,并在用户确认中明确风险。
三、实时账户更新
- 事件订阅:使用节点的WebSocket/JSON-RPC订阅Transfer、Sync、Approval等事件,实时更新余额与交易状态。- 索引器与缓存:部署The Graph或自建索引器处理历史与复杂查询,提高查询速度。- 推送与通知:通过WebSocket/Server-Sent Events或第三方推送服务将更新下发至客户端。- 一致性与容错:采用幂等处理、重试与回滚逻辑,链重组时处理回退并重算最终状态。
四、短信钱包(Phone/SMS Wallet)的设计与风险控制
- 原理:用手机号作为身份锚点,基于短码/OTP或将手机号映射到去中心化身份并托管私钥(本地加密或阈值签名);常见做法是社交登录+设备密钥对。
- 优点:极佳的用户体验,便于非加密用户上手。- 风险与防护:短信渠道易被SIM swap攻击,需结合设备绑定、设备指纹、二次验证(email、硬件密钥)、阈值签名或社会恢复(trusted contacts)降低风险;对关键操作要求更高等级验证。
五、区块链支付解决方案
- 链上支付:适用于结算透明、不可撤销的场景,但费用高与确认慢。- 链下/混合方案:使用支付通道(如Lightning、状态通道)、Rollup或中心化清算层实现高频低成本支付,再周期性结算上链。- 元交易与Gasless:通过relayer替用户支付gas,结合白名单/限额与反欺诈机制实现无缝支付体验。
六、行业预测与趋势

- 多链互操作性将成为标配,桥与跨链标准化会加速。- 隐私保护(zk 技术)与合规并行,企业级支付需兼顾可审计与隐私。- 钱包将走向“账户抽象”与智能账户(可编程签名策略、自动化授权),提升自动化与恢复能力。- 硬件身份与托管服务共存,用户体验与安全的平衡是关键产品竞争点。

七、高性能加密实践
- 签名算法:BLS 聚合签名与 Schnorr 聚合能显著减少签名大小与验证开销,适合多签与链下汇总。- 阈值签名与安全多方计算(MPC):实现非托管但可恢复的密钥管理,降低单点失陷风险。- 硬件加速:利用Secure Enclave、TPM、专用加速芯片或GPU/FPGA提升椭圆曲线运算性能。- 零知识证明:zk-SNARK/zk-STARK可用于隐私支付与高效证明链下状态正确性。
八、助记词保护与恢复策略
- 本地加密存储:用强KDF(Argon2/ scrypt)与高强度密码保护助记词。- 硬件隔离:优先推荐硬件钱包或Secure Enclave存储私钥/助记词碎片。- 多方备份:采用Shamir秘钥分割(SSS)分散存储备份,或社会恢复/法定托管结合智能合约。- 防钓鱼与教育:在钱包内引导用户离线备份、避免截图/云备份,启用可选的Passphrase以防助记词被泄露仍保有额外保护层。
结语:实现tpwallet合约兑换涉及从链上交互细节到跨链路由、实时同步与用户体验的综合工程。安全性需在设计阶段被视为首要维度,采用现代加密、阈值签名与多重备份策略可显著提升抗攻能力。未来钱包将更多承载支付中继、隐私保护与合规性功能,开发者与产品团队需在体验与安全之间不断权衡与创新。